PhenoPlasm: a database of disruption phenotypes for malaria parasite genes

2017-02-02

Abstract excerpt

Two decades from the first Plasmodium transfection, attempts have been made to disrupt more than 900 genes in malaria parasites, across five Plasmodium species. While results from the rodent malarias have been curated and systematised, phenotypic data for species of human malaria parasites has existed only scattered across a large literature.
